首页 » an ipv6 address is how many bits long,An IPv6 Address: How Many Bits Long?

an ipv6 address is how many bits long,An IPv6 Address: How Many Bits Long?

An IPv6 Address: How Many Bits Long?

Understanding the length of an IPv6 address is crucial in today’s digital landscape, where the internet is expanding at an unprecedented rate. IPv6, or Internet Protocol version 6, is the latest iteration of the Internet Protocol, designed to replace the aging IPv4 system. Unlike IPv4, which uses a 32-bit address, IPv6 employs a significantly larger address space. Let’s delve into the details of an IPv6 address and explore its bit length and implications.

What is an IPv6 Address?

An IPv6 address is a numerical label assigned to each device connected to a computer network that uses the Internet Protocol version 6 (IPv6). It serves two primary functions: identifying the host or network interface, and providing the location of the host in the network. Unlike IPv4, which uses a 32-bit address, IPv6 uses a 128-bit address, allowing for a virtually limitless number of unique addresses.

Why is the IPv6 Address 128 Bits Long?

The 128-bit length of an IPv6 address is a significant increase from the 32-bit length of IPv4 addresses. This expansion was necessary due to several factors:

  • Exponential Growth of Devices: With the proliferation of internet-connected devices, from smartphones to smart appliances, the demand for unique IP addresses has surged. The 128-bit address space of IPv6 can accommodate an almost infinite number of devices, ensuring that every device can have its own unique address.

  • Address Space Exhaustion: The 32-bit address space of IPv4 is rapidly depleting, with estimates suggesting that it will be exhausted by 2019. IPv6’s 128-bit address space ensures that there will be enough addresses for the foreseeable future.

  • Improved Security: The larger address space of IPv6 makes it more difficult for attackers to guess or brute-force an IP address, enhancing the security of networked devices.

How is an IPv6 Address Structured?

An IPv6 address is structured differently from an IPv4 address. While an IPv4 address consists of four octets separated by dots (e.g., 192.168.1.1), an IPv6 address is represented as eight groups of four hexadecimal digits separated by colons (e.g., 2001:0db8:85a3:0000:0000:8a2e:0370:7334). This structure allows for a much larger address space and simplifies the representation of complex binary numbers.

Table: IPv4 vs. IPv6 Address Length

IPv4 IPv6
32 bits 128 bits
4 octets 8 groups of 4 hexadecimal digits

Implications of IPv6 Address Length

The 128-bit length of an IPv6 address has several implications for network administrators and users:

  • Increased Address Space: The vast address space of IPv6 allows for the allocation of unique addresses to an almost infinite number of devices, ensuring that every device can have its own IP address.

  • Improved Network Performance: With the elimination of network address translation (NAT), IPv6 allows for direct communication between devices, improving network performance and reducing latency.

  • Enhanced Security: The larger address space of IPv6 makes it more difficult for attackers to guess or brute-force an IP address, enhancing the security of networked devices.

  • Streamlined Network Management: The simplified representation of IPv6 addresses makes it easier for network administrators to manage and troubleshoot network configurations.

In conclusion, an IPv6 address is 128 bits long, offering a vast address space and numerous benefits over the 32-bit IPv4 addresses. As the internet continues to grow, the adoption of IPv6 is essential to ensure that every device can have its own unique address and enjoy the benefits of a more secure and efficient network.